Softball Training Equipment: Your Guide to Leveling Up
Softball is a fun sport. It needs practice. Good equipment helps you get better. This guide shows you what to look for.
Key Features to Look For
You need to know what to buy. Here are some key features to consider:
- Durability: Equipment must last. You’ll use it a lot. Choose items that can handle wear and tear.
- Adjustability: Some equipment adjusts. This is great for different players. It also grows with young players.
- Portability: Can you move it easily? Some equipment is big. Consider how easy it is to transport.
- Safety: Safety is important! Make sure the equipment is safe. Follow all instructions.
Important Materials
What something is made of matters. Here are some important materials:
- Metal: Metal is strong. Batting cages and pitching machines often use metal. Look for powder-coated metal. This helps prevent rust.
- Rubber: Rubber is often used for bases and balls. It is durable and safe.
- Foam: Foam helps with impact. It is used in training aids.
- Mesh: Mesh is used in cages. It needs to be strong. Look for a tight weave.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
Quality matters. It affects how well the equipment works.
- Welding: Good welding is important. It makes metal equipment stronger.
- Stitching: Look at the stitching. It should be tight and even. This is true for bags and nets.
- Thickness: Thicker materials are usually stronger. This applies to metal and mesh.
- Brand Reputation: Some brands are known for quality. Do some research. Read reviews.
User Experience and Use Cases
Think about how you’ll use the equipment.
- Batting Tees: Use a batting tee to improve your swing. Place the ball on the tee. Then, hit it.
- Pitching Machines: Pitching machines throw balls. They help with batting practice. You can control the speed and type of pitch.
- Training Nets: Training nets catch balls. They protect players and the surrounding area.
- Agility Ladders: Agility ladders help with footwork. They improve speed and coordination.
- Weighted Balls: Weighted balls help increase throwing power. They are great for pitchers.
- Soft Toss Nets: Soft toss nets make practice easy. They help players work on their swing.
Softball Training Equipment: FAQs
Q: What is the best equipment for beginners?
A: A batting tee and a soft toss net are good starting points. They are simple and effective.
Q: How do I choose the right size bat?
A: The bat size depends on your height and weight. Ask a coach for help.
Q: How often should I replace my softball balls?
A: Replace balls when they get worn or damaged. This can affect your practice.
Q: Is a pitching machine worth the cost?
A: A pitching machine is useful for practice. It depends on your budget and goals.
Q: How do I care for my equipment?
A: Clean your equipment after use. Store it in a dry place. Check it for damage regularly.
Q: What is the best material for a batting cage net?
A: Nylon or polyethylene mesh is strong and durable. It is a great choice.
Q: How can I improve my throwing speed?
A: Use weighted balls and practice throwing. Work on your technique.
Q: What are the benefits of using a training ladder?
A: Training ladders improve footwork and agility. This helps you in the field.
Q: Where can I find good quality equipment?
A: Check sporting goods stores. Look online. Read reviews before you buy.
Q: What is the best way to practice fielding?
A: Practice fielding ground balls and fly balls. Use a training net to catch balls.
